About Aditya Birla Sun Life Retirement Fund - The 50s Plus - Debt Plan - Direct Plan
Aditya Birla Sun Life Retirement Fund - The 50s Plus - Debt Plan - Direct Plan is a debt mutual fund scheme of Aditya Birla Sun Life Mutual Fund. Launched on March 11, 2019, it is currently managed by Harshil Suvarnkar. The fund has an expense ratio of 0.84% with an overall AUM (Assets Under Management) of ₹16 Cr.
Aditya Birla Sun Life Retirement Fund - The 50s Plus - Debt Plan - Direct Plan is mandated to invest in bonds such that the duration of the portfolio is between one and three years. Note that it carries a lock-in period of 5 years or till the investor attains retirement age, whichever is earlier. The fund allows minimum lumpsum investment of ₹1,000 and minimum SIP of ₹500.

Subscribers of Value Research Fund Advisor can conveniently invest in the low-cost direct plan of Aditya Birla Sun Life Retirement Fund - The 50s Plus - Debt Plan - Direct Plan through the Value Research Fund Advisor website.
Alternatively, mutual funds can also be purchased directly from the respective fund house’s website. For example, Aditya Birla Sun Life Retirement Fund - The 50s Plus - Debt Plan - Direct Plan can be bought from the Aditya Birla Sun Life Mutual Fund website. In such a case, if you are investing in multiple funds from different fund houses, you will need to transact separately on each fund house’s website.
The third option is to invest offline, by seeking assistance from a mutual fund distributor. Most banks also act as mutual fund distributors, and you can approach your bank for help in completing your investment.
